Crime overview

St Helens Road area has the 42nd highest crime rate of 123 local areas in Castle , and the 135th highest crime rate of 785 local areas in Swansea .

At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around St Helens Road (SA1 4DW) in the last 12 months was 136.4 per 1,000 residents and was 64.9% lower than the Castle average (388.8 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 11 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other theft with 1 case , unchanged from 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Burglary 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Public order ( -66.7%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 13 (≈ 73.9 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-50.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-65.0%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around St Helens Road (SA1 4DW),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Clews Mews, where police recorded 70 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Rodney Street (30 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
